Understanding the Audience

One of the foundational principles of social media marketing is understanding your audience. This involves researching their demographics, interests, and online behavior. By delving into data, businesses can tailor their content to resonate with their target demographic. For example, a company targeting young adults may use memes and trending hashtags, while a B2B company might focus on sharing informative articles and industry insights.

Psychology of Engagement

To be successful in social media marketing, it’s crucial to understand the psychology of engagement. Studies have shown that emotions play a significant role in determining the success of a social media campaign. Content that elicits strong emotions, whether it’s joy, surprise, anger, or sadness, tends to generate more likes, shares, and comments. Brands often use storytelling techniques to evoke emotions and connect with their audience on a deeper level.

Timing and Frequency

The timing and frequency of posts are essential factors in the science of social media marketing. Analyzing data on when your target audience is most active can help optimize the timing of your posts. Additionally, maintaining a consistent posting schedule helps keep your brand in front of your followers and builds trust over time.

A/B Testing

A/B testing is a scientific approach used in social media marketing to determine what works best. By creating multiple versions of a post or ad and testing them with a subset of your audience, you can identify which elements (such as headlines, images, or calls-to-action) lead to better engagement and conversion rates. This data-driven approach allows businesses to refine their content and improve their overall social media strategy.

The Algorithm Factor

Social media platforms use complex algorithms to determine what content appears in users’ feeds. Understanding these algorithms is crucial for marketers. Algorithms consider factors like user engagement, content relevance, and recency. Therefore, creating content that encourages likes, shares, and comments can increase its visibility in users’ feeds.

Influencer Marketing

Influencer marketing is another facet of the science of social media marketing. Brands collaborate with influencers who have a large and engaged following to promote their products or services. Choosing the right influencer and measuring the impact of their promotion requires careful analysis and tracking.

Analytics and Metrics

Data is at the heart of social media marketing. Marketers use various analytics tools to track the performance of their campaigns. Metrics such as click-through rates, conversion rates, and engagement rates provide valuable insights into what’s working and what needs improvement. These insights enable marketers to make data-driven decisions to optimize their strategies.
